Diving into DK7's Decentralized Key Management
Decentralized Key Management (DKM) is gaining traction in the realm of cybersecurity. At its core, DKM involves distributing cryptographic keys across multiple nodes, thereby eliminating the vulnerability associated with centralized key storage. DK7, a leading protocol in this space, aims to revolutionize how we manage our digital assets by harnessing blockchain technology and cryptographic primitives.
- Perhaps the most significant benefits of DK7 lies in enhanced security. By distributing keys, DK7 reduces the impact of a single point of failure, making it extremely difficult for attackers to compromise the entire system.
